Chai Kaapi: A Brief Introduction
Chai Kaapi is one of the fastest-growing tea franchises in India, offering a wide range of authentic tea blends and flavors. The brand has its roots in the city of Coimbatore, where it was first established in 2003. Today, the franchise has a presence in over 20 cities across India and is constantly expanding its reach.
The success of Chai Kaapi can be attributed to its unique business model, which allows franchisees to establish their own tea cafes while receiving extensive support from the brand. This includes assistance with site selection, interior design, equipment procurement, and staff training, among other things. The brand also provides ongoing marketing support and operational assistance to help franchisees succeed.

Chai Kaapi Franchise: Cost and Investment
Chai Kaapi offers a business format franchise, which requires an investment of approximately INR 10 to 20 lakhs. This includes the cost of equipment, site selection, interior design, and staff training. The franchise also charges a royalty fee of 8% of gross sales, as well as a marketing fee of 2% of gross sales.
While the initial investment may seem steep, Chai Kaapi offers extensive support and guidance to franchisees, making it a worthwhile investment for entrepreneurs looking to enter the tea cafe market.

- Product Distribution Franchise
A product distribution franchise involves the franchisor supplying products to the franchisee, who then sells the products in a specific territory. In return, the franchisee pays the franchisor a fee and a percentage of the profits earned. Product distribution franchises are common in the automotive and retail sectors.
- Management Franchise
In a management franchise, the franchisor provides the franchisee with a business model, training, and ongoing support to manage the franchise operations. In return, the franchisee pays a fee and a percentage of the profits earned. Management franchises are prevalent in the service sector, particularly in education and training.
- Business Format Franchise
In a business format franchise, the franchisor provides the franchisee with a complete business model, including the product or service, branding, marketing, training, and ongoing support. The franchisee follows the franchisor’s guidelines to set up and run the business, and in return, the franchisee pays a fee and a percentage of the profits earned. Business format franchises are the most common type of franchise in India, particularly in the food and beverage, retail, and hospitality sectors.
- Master Franchise
A master franchise is a type of franchise where the franchisor grants a franchisee the rights to operate as a franchisor in a specific region or territory. The master franchisee can sub-franchise to other franchisees in the region or territory. In return, the master franchisee pays the franchisor a fee and a percentage of the profits earned.
